Definitions of up quark words
- noun up quark the quark having electric charge 2/3 times the elementary charge and strangeness and charm equal to 0. 1
- noun up quark a type of quark with a mass of c. 0.002 to 0.008 GeV/c2, a positive charge that is 2⁄3 that of an electron, zero charm, and zero strangeness 0
- noun up quark A quark having a fractional electric charge of +2/3 and a mass of about 1.5 to 4 MeV. Symbol: u. 0
